AccessPORT Installation
Getting Started :
1. You will need the AccessPORT and OBD-II cable to perform the installation. Insert the key into
the vehicle’s ignition.
IMPORTANT!
For installation purposes, it is important to ensure that the vehicle’s battery has adequate power for
both the AccessPORT and the ECU. Because of this, it is recommended that all in-car electronics and
vehicle lights are turned off during the installation process to reduce drain on the vehicle’s battery.
For improved safety during installation, a car battery charger can be connected to the vehicle during
the installation process
